Conflicting reports are breaking the news that Lorient’s in-demand forward Eli Junior Kroupi could be set to join either Lyon or AFC Bournemouth.
The final destination of the France Under-19 attacker varies depending on the ITK source or website, but what is becoming clear is that the Hammers are set to miss out on the player.
The news will be a bitter blow to West Ham fans, who are probably sick of the club being linked to talented youngsters only to have them poached by other clubs as we dither.
The Hammers were believed to have offered a £30m transfer package for the youngster tagged ‘the next Mbappe’, but with only £15m pledged as an upfront payment, the Ligue 2 club rejected it.
Some reports suggested West Ham would go back in with a bid in the summer, but it now looks as if we won’t get the chance.
Because whilst the Irons negotiators stalled and pontificated over making a second offer, it seems that we have been gazumped by both the Cherries and Lyon, who are prepared to offer terms more favourable to the selling club.

Bournemouth and Lorient are both owned by American businessman Bill Foley. The two clubs have dealt with each other, including the €20m move for winger Dango Ouattara in 2023, and the transfer of Romain Faivre last summer who is currently on loan at fellow Breton outfit Stade Brestois. The deal would see Bournemouth purchase the teenage forward before then loaning him back to the Ligue 2 side. Lorient are currently top of the league and pushing for an instant return to the top flight after suffering relegation last season.
